EFCC Dismisses 27 Officers for Fraudulent Activities, Misconduct

The Economic and Financial Crimes Commission (EFCC) has dismissed 27 officers in 2024 over allegations of fraudulent activities and misconduct. This decision was approved by the EFCC’s Executive Chairman, Mr. Ola Olukoyede, following the recommendation of the Staff Disciplinary Committee.

 

In a press statement released by the Commission on January 6, 2025, Mr. Olukoyede emphasized the EFCC’s commitment to zero tolerance for corruption within its ranks. He warned that no officer is immune to disciplinary measures, and all allegations against staff members would be thoroughly investigated. This includes a trending claim involving $400,000 allegedly linked to a Sectional Head by an unidentified EFCC staff.

 

“The core values of the Commission are sacrosanct and would always be held in optimal regard at all times,” Olukoyede reiterated.

 

The EFCC also raised alarm over the activities of impersonators and blackmailers who use the Executive Chairman’s name to extort money from individuals under investigation. Recently, two members of an alleged syndicate, Ojobo Joshua and Aliyu Hashim, were arraigned before Justice Jude Onwuebuzie of the Federal Capital Territory High Court, Abuja. The duo reportedly contacted a former Managing Director of the Nigerian Ports Authority, Mohammed Bello-Kaka, demanding $1 million for a “soft landing” on a non-existent investigation.

 

The Commission stressed that such individuals remain a threat, urging the public to report any such fraudulent activities. Mr. Olukoyede reaffirmed his integrity, declaring that he would not be influenced by monetary inducements.

 

Furthermore, the EFCC disclosed ongoing efforts by certain individuals to blackmail its officers. The statement noted that suspects being investigated for economic and financial crimes often resort to blackmail when unable to compromise investigators. The public was urged to disregard such attempts and to support the Commission in its fight against corruption.
